>> Hi,
>>
>> This was not a problem on 1.6.2 then udpated and I'm unable to
>> configure powertop. I tried to erase sstate & tmp folder without
>> success.
>>
>> The fix was to comment:
>> #LDFLAGS += "${EXTRA_LDFLAGS}"
>>
>> in
>> poky/meta/recipes-kernel/powertop/powertop_2.5.bb
>>
>>
>> The logs show that the ${EXTRA_LDFLAGS} gets added during the configure?
>>
>> Any thoughts on why?
>>
>> I looks at commits from 1.6.2 to 1.6.3 and I don't see why this could
>> happen.
>>
>> Could it be a update on Ubuntu 14.04?
